Fast Facts: SLC v OC

Orange County at Real Monarchs SLC

May 4, 2018; Zions Bank Stadium


7:00 p.m. MT; RealMonarchs.com


Real Monarchs SLC (4-1-1, 13 points); Orange County SC (5-2-1, 16 points)

Players to Watch – Goalkeeper Andre Rawls has put forth multiple stellar performances for Orange County to help place them atop the Western Conference standings. Rawls has only allowed four goals this season with plenty of heroic saves on his résumé. Rawls has kept a clean sheet in five of his last six games, giving Orange County the best goal differential in the league with +10.


History – Orange County leads the all-time series of the two sides with a 4-2-1 record, but the last two matchups between the sides last season consisted of a 0-0 draw and a 1-0 Monarchs win.


Last Five – Orange County sits at the top of the West with 16 points, and a league high +10 goal differential. They have won five of their last six games having kept a shutout in all five of those wins. Their only loss in the last five matches came as a surprise from RGV Toros, a side that is currently three spots from the bottom of the table. Orange County has scored 12 goals in their last five games to go along with the shutouts having 3-0, 5-0, and 3-0 wins in three consecutive matches. The Monarchs will look to get their first win this season in Zions Bank Stadium against a resilient Orange County side on Friday, with hopes to take all three points and join them at the Western Conference summit.
